Minus
Frat Rock lyrics

Group of friends making music together,
All personalities combined.
Shines from our faces,
Focused like men who climb high mountains.
It´s our fraternity, our creation.
Dedicated to one another but sometimes hating each other.
A glance at the music scene that we take part in is a big fraternity rock.
It´s our rock, our frat rock.
Independant but dependant to the people.
A brotherhood not like Hollywood.
When it´s fake we hear a click of high heels,
When it´s real we know it´s all worth while.
Beacause it´s rock, our frat rock.
